What is Hard Water?


Tough water is characterized by its mineral web content, specifically calcium and magnesium ions. These minerals go into the water as it percolates through sedimentary rock and chalk down payments underground. When difficult water is heated up or entrusted to stand, it often tends to form scale, a crusty accumulation that follows surface areas and can cause a variety of problems in pipes systems.

Impacts on Water lines


Difficult water influences pipelines in numerous destructive means, mostly through range buildup, reduced water circulation, and boosted corrosion.

Range Build-up


One of the most usual problems caused by difficult water is range build-up inside pipes and components. As water flows through the pipes system, minerals speed up out and comply with the pipe wall surfaces. In time, this buildup can tighten pipe openings, bring about minimized water circulation and boosted stress on the system.

Reduced Water Flow


Mineral deposits from hard water can progressively minimize the diameter of pipes, restricting water flow to faucets, showers, and home appliances. This decreased flow not just impacts water stress yet likewise enhances power consumption as devices like water heaters have to function tougher to supply the same quantity of warm water.

Deterioration


While hard water minerals themselves do not cause corrosion, they can aggravate existing deterioration concerns in pipelines. Scale accumulation can catch water versus metal surfaces, accelerating the corrosion procedure and potentially causing leakages or pipe failing in time.

Water Softeners


Water conditioners are one of the most typical option for dealing with hard water. They function by exchanging calcium and magnesium ions with sodium or potassium ions, properly reducing the solidity of the water.

Other Therapy Options


Along with water conditioners, various other treatment options consist of magnetic water conditioners, reverse osmosis systems, and chemical additives. Each method has its advantages and viability depending upon the seriousness of the difficult water issue and family needs.

Flush Your Water Heater Regularly



Hard water can cause sediment buildup in your water heater, reducing its efficiency and potentially causing damage. We recommend flushing your water heater at least once a year to remove sediment and maintain optimal performance.
